When an axon is at rest, the concentration of ions on either side of the membrane are different. Which of the following is correct about the concentrations of ions on either side of the membrane?
SchoolNGR Classroom
Take Free Practice Test On 2026 JAMB UTME, Post UTME, WAEC SSCE, GCE, NECO SSCE
A
There is an excess of potassium ions inside the axon and an excess of sodium ions outside
B
The inside of the axon becomes positively charged while the outside is negatively charged
C
There is an excess of sodium ions on the inner side of the axon
D
Chloride and potassium ions begin to move acrossthe membrane
E
Calcium ions accumulate on the upper side of the axon
Show Answer
Show Explanation
Correct Answer:
Option A
